There is no better address for breakfast than a discreet view outside, without a sign, El Café. This is where you get the best (!) Coffee in all of Cuba, but also throughout the day you will have a delicious breakfast and lunch. On the fixed card you can choose between eggs with additives (bacon, hummus, vegetables, cheese, ham) and the bread of your own cooking. A great vegan option is hummus with vegetable sticks. For sweets, we recommend pancakes with fruit and Cuban honey.
Coffee is perhaps the only one of all the places on the list, completely specialized in the sale of coffees, breakfasts and light meals. The cafeteria-restaurant, located on Calle Amargura in Old Havana, works with fresh seasonal ingredients, so it offers an interesting variety of sandwiches made with artisanal bread.
It’s home to Havana’s best breakfast—serving everything from toasted doorstop sarnies to granola to a blowout plate of eggs, home-baked sourdough bread, cheese, tomatoes and cucumbers. The fresh fruit juices and coffees are delectable, plus there’s a resident cat to keep you company.
